What are the difference between luminous and non-luminous objects? Give two examples of each.

Distinguish Between
Advertisements

Solution

Sr. No. Luminous objects Non-luminous objects
1. All objects which emit light energy by themselves are called luminous objects. All objects which do not emit light energy of their own, but reflect the light energy falling on them and hence, become visible are called non- luminous object.
2. Ex.: Sun, stars, torch light, burning candle etc. Ex.: Metals, trees, houses, stones, moon etc.
